Introduction

Prep meal containers are essential for anyone looking to streamline their meal preparation process. These containers come in various sizes and materials, allowing you to store single portions or family-sized meals with ease. By using prep meal containers, you can save time during busy weekdays and ensure that you have healthy meals ready to go at a moment's notice.

When choosing the right prep meal containers, consider the following factors:
  • Material: Options include glass, plastic, and stainless steel. Glass is durable and microwave-safe, while plastic is lightweight and often more affordable.
  • Size: Select containers that fit your meal portions. Smaller containers work well for snacks, while larger ones are great for main dishes.
  • Sealing Mechanism: Look for airtight containers to keep food fresh and prevent spills.
  • Microwave and Dishwasher Safe: Ensure your containers can withstand heat and are easy to clean.
Prep meal containers not only help in meal organization but also promote healthier eating habits by making it easier to control portions.
